How do you solve the problem of refractory brick damage?
  • Time:Sep 08, 2023
  • Views: 2

  Solving the problem of refractory brick damage involves identifying the cause of the damage and implementing appropriate repair or replacement methods. Here are steps to help address refractory brick damage:

  1. Inspection: Thoroughly inspect the damaged area to understand the extent and nature of the damage. Identify any underlying issues that may have contributed to the damage, such as thermal stress, mechanical impact, chemical corrosion, or improper installation.

  2. Cause Analysis: Determine the root cause of the damage. This could be due to factors like thermal cycling, excessive heat, chemical attack, abrasion, physical impact, or structural movement. Understanding the cause is crucial for selecting the right repair approach and preventing future damage.

  3. Repair Methods: Depending on the type and severity of the damage, various repair techniques can be applied:

   3.1 Patching: For minor cracks or localized damage, patching with refractory mortar or a suitable repair material can be effective. Clean the damaged area, apply the repair material, and ensure proper curing according to the manufacturer's instructions.

   3.2 Brick Replacement: If the damage is extensive or irreparable, removing and replacing the damaged bricks may be necessary. Carefully remove the damaged bricks while minimizing disturbance to surrounding areas. Install new refractory bricks using proper bricklaying techniques and compatible refractory mortar.

   3.3 Coating or Lining Repair: In some cases, damaged coatings or linings on refractory surfaces may require repair. Remove any loose or damaged coating and apply a new layer of suitable refractory coating or lining material following the manufacturer's instructions.

  4. Consider Engineering Solutions: If the damage is recurring or persistent, it may be necessary to evaluate the overall design, operating conditions, or maintenance practices. Engage experts or consult with refractory professionals to assess the situation and explore engineering solutions that address the underlying issues causing the damage.

  5. Ongoing Maintenance: Implement a proactive maintenance plan to monitor and address potential refractory brick damage. Regularly inspect the refractory lining, monitor operating conditions, and perform maintenance tasks such as cleaning, patching, or replacing damaged bricks as needed.

  6. Safety Precautions: When working with refractory materials, always follow safety guidelines and wear appropriate personal protective equipment (PPE) like gloves, safety goggles, and respiratory protection. Some repair methods may involve exposure to dust, chemicals, or high temperatures, so take necessary precautions to ensure personal safety.

  It is important to note that refractory brick damage can be complex, and it may be beneficial to seek advice from refractory experts or professionals experienced in the repair and maintenance of refractory linings. Their expertise can help identify the underlying issues and recommend appropriate solutions for effective and long-lasting repairs.
